Experiment with stored 0.7-MeV ions: Observation of stability properties of a nonthermal plasma

Abstract
Large-orbit, nonthermal d+ migma plasma with Pθ∼0 and Eion=0.7 MeV was formed in the center of a simple mirror with densities n=1091010 cm3. Confinement time was 2045 s. Flute, negative-mass, and ion-cyclotron instabilities, found in other mirrors at several orders-of-magnitude lower n, were not observed. An instability was suppressed by an electric field. Confinement parameters are Ei ncτ∼1014 keV cm3 s, ncτ∼1011 cm3 s, luminosity ∼1029 cm2 s1.
